The Christmas season was especially lonely for the homesick men and women serving overseas in wartime, as well as their families on the home front. Here are a few examples of the many thousands of Christmas cards and letters that winged their way between loved ones in both world wars.

Wartime mail was critically important. Imagine saying goodbye to your husband or son, knowing that you will not see his face or hear his voice for years — maybe forever. Mail was the lifeline, both for the boys over there and the folks back home.
